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Fairmount Art Museum
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Fairmount Art Museum?
Actualmente hay 708 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Fairmount Art Museum, PA con precios que van desde $525 hasta $8,623. También hay 99 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Fairmount Art Museum que van desde $695 hasta $7,500.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Fairmount Art Museum?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Fairmount Art Museum oscilan entre $695 hasta $7,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,428.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Fairmount Art Museum?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Fairmount Art Museum oscilan entre $1,600 hasta $5,995,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,350 hasta $6,500.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,899 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$585.
